Can trees die from too much water?
Although a tree needs water to survive and grow, too much water can harm and kill it. Whether a sudden influx of water appears as a result of a broken water pipe in your yard or a flooding rainstorm, saturated soil around your tree's roots can lead to permanent damage or death of the tree.

Place a hose a foot or so from the base of the tree as well as transform it on to a flow. Allow it compete an hour or more, occasionally moving it the pipe nozzle to offer water to the whole root zone of the tree. That's since superficial waterings urge tree roots to remain near the dirt surface where they're vulnerable to drying. Sprinkling deeply, on the various other hand, motivates deep, drought-tolerant roots.

Trees that have been planted for 3 to 5 years will certainly require less-frequent applications of water, as the origin system is a lot more considerable. When sprinkling trees it is best to thoroughly saturate the dirt, and then allow the water to recede and vaporize prior to applying added applications.
